Descriptive data for the sample
| Characteristic | N* | Mean(SD) | %(n)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Individual level | |||
| Age (yr) | 7345 | 13.7 (1.4)^ | |
| Female | 7350 | 49.1 (3607) | |
| White | 7342 | 92.7 (6808) | |
| Overweight or obese | 2899 | 18.2 (527) | |
| Physically active (days/week) | 7279 | 4.0 (2.0) | |
| MVPA (hrs/week) | 6943 | 2.6 (2.3) | |
| Actively travelling to school | 7123 | 29.0 (2135) | |
| Actively travelling from school | 7059 | 36.3 (2560) | |
| Screen-based behaviour > 2 hours per weekday | 7376 | 84.9 (6259) | |
| Typical alcohol consumption ≥ 3 drinks | 7292 | 15.2 (1110) | |
| Smoke at least once a week | 7358 | 3.2 (237) | |
| Family Affluence Score | 7200 | 15.0 (2.3) | |
| School level | |||
| Free School Meal eligibility | 7376 | 15.9 (8.7) | |
| Lunch break duration ≥ 50 minutes | 7267 | 58.5 (4254) | |
| Existing food and fitness policy | 7302 | 73.0 (5329) | |
| Extra-curricular sports activities delivered by PE staff | 7376 | 97.8 (7210) | |
| PE curriculum time allocated each week ≥ 60 minutes | 7250 | 94.6 (6855) | |
| Number of sports facilities available after school | 7376 | 5.5 (2.2) | |
| Number of sports facilities available during lunch | 7376 | 5.2 (2.3) | |
* Number completing the survey item
^ 4 young people were outside of the 11-16 age range
Information concerning each predictor included within the analyses
| Variable | Description | Range | Mean (SD)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Individual level | |||
| Age | Age at completion of questionnaire | 10.9- 17.8 | 13.7 (1.4) |
| Gender | Boy (0)/Girl (1) | N/A | |
| Ethnicity | White (0)/BME (1) | N/A | |
| Family Affluence Score (FAS) | Derived from six constructs | 7-19 | 15.0 (2.3) |
| Active travel | Other mode(0)/Actively (walk/bike) travels to school daily(1) | Yes/No | N/A |
| School level | |||
| Free school meal eligibility (FSM) | % of students receiving free meals at each school | 0-39.5 | 15.9(8.7) |
| Duration of lunch break | Categorical (minutes); | N/A | |
| Time allocated to PE lessons | Categorical variable (minutes); up to 60 (1), 60-89 (2), 90-119 (3) and 120 or more (4) | 1-4 | N/A |
| Existing food and fitness policy | No (0)/Yes (1) | N/A | |
| Number of sports facilities available | Opportunities during/after school to use sports facilities | 3-27 | 17.2 (5.5) |
